Graycano has done it again, their Cupacano Porcelain Coffee Cup is one of the most beautiful coffee cups available.
Similarly shaped to a wine glass this design is on purpose as its funnel shape positions the aromas towards your nose and the mouth itself is large enough for you to comfortably assess the aroma with your nose while drinking your coffee.

The Graycano Cupacano is made from high quality porcelain, it's durable, heat-retaining, and elegant with an overall minimalist design.

Graycano Cupacano Coffee Cup Sizes:

The Graycano Coffee Cup is available in two sizes: Small and Large. As well as the Porcelain Coffee Cup the Cupacano is also available in Glass.

Cupacano Porcelain

 Small Size

Large Size

Capacity (useable) 70ml 200ml
Capacity (to the rim) 170ml 370ml

Dimensions



Lip Diameter 62mm 72mm
Base Diameter 82mm 102mm
Height 62mm 84mm
Weight 200g 320g

  • POUR OVER RATIO

    Generally Pour Over and Filter Coffee have a water to coffee ratio of 1:15.
    Although it is important to know that some coffee tastes better at a lower or higher ratio and that numbers are just a guide.

  • POUR OVER BREW TIME

    Depending on a range of different factors your pour over coffee might be really quick and only last 1 minute or can last up to 10 minutes. Most pour overs generally take around 2-4 minutes and consistently long pour overs may be a result of stalling.

  • WATER FOR POUR OVER COFFEE

    The hotter your water is the higher amount of extraction will occur. Put simply, this is all you need to know but when it comes down to dialling-in your coffee you can change your water temperature to change the flavour of your coffee.

  • BREW METHODS

    The method, technique and overall recipe you use to brew your pour over coffee is known as your 'Brew Method'.
    Depending on how many pours your use, the level of agitation when pouring and the brewing equipment you use will all determin how your coffee will taste.
